§ 30675. — 30675. (Added by Stats. 2010, Ch. 711, Sec. 6.)
California·Code PEN Penal Code - PEN·Div. 10.·Title 4.·Part 6. DIVISION 10. SPECIAL RULES RELATING TO PARTICULAR TYPES OF FIREARMS OR FIREARM EQUIPMENT·Ch. 2. CHAPTER 2. Assault Weapons and .50 BMG Rifles·Art. 2. ARTICLE 2. Unlawful Acts Relating to Assault Weapons and .50 BMG Rifles
(a)Sections 30605 and 30610 shall not apply to any of the following persons:
(1)A person acting in accordance with Section 31000 or 31005.
(2)A person who has a permit to possess an assault weapon or a .50 BMG rifle issued pursuant to Section 31000 or 31005 when that person is acting in accordance with Section 31000 or 31005 or Article 5 (commencing with Section 30900).
(b)Sections 30600, 30605, and 30610 shall not apply to any of the following persons:
(1)A person acting in accordance with Article
5 (commencing with Section 30900).
(2)A person acting in accordance with Section 31000, 31005, 31050, or 31055.
(c)Sections 30605 and 30610 shall not apply to the registered owner of an assault weapon or a .50 BMG rifle possessing that firearm in accordance with Section 30945.

Legislative History
Added by Stats. 2010, Ch. 711, Sec. 6. (SB 1080) Effective January 1, 2011. Operative January 1, 2012, by Sec. 10 of Ch. 711.
